引言
在前端开发中,我们经常会遇到一些异常错误,例如请求超时、服务器错误等,而这些错误可能会导致用户体验不佳,甚至无法正常执行某些操作。此时,我们需要一个可靠的异常跟踪工具来及时发现和解决这些问题。而 node-faultline-proto 正是一款基于 Node.js 平台的异常跟踪工具,能够帮助开发者快速定位和解决问题。
安装和使用
node-faultline-proto 在 npm 上已经发布,可以通过以下命令进行安装:
npm install node-faultline-proto
安装完成后,可以在你的项目中使用以下代码进行初始化:
const Faultline = require('node-faultline-proto'); const client = new Faultline({ apiKey: 'YOUR_API_KEY', project: 'YOUR_PROJECT_NAME', host: 'FAULTLINE_HOST', port: FAULTLINE_PORT });
在初始化完成后,你可以使用以下方法来记录错误:
try { // some code } catch (err) { client.notify(err); }
配置项
node-faultline-proto 支持以下配置项:
apiKey
: Faultline 项目的 API key,必填项。project
: Faultline 项目名,必填项。host
: Faultline 服务器地址,可选项,默认值为localhost
。port
: Faultline 服务器端口号,可选项,默认值为4906
。
示例代码
下面是一个示例代码,演示了如何使用 node-faultline-proto 进行异常跟踪:
-- -------------------- ---- ------- ----- --------- - -------------------------------- ----- ------ - --- ----------- ------- ------------ -------- ------------- ----- ------------------------ ----- ---- --- -------- ----- - --- - -- ---- ---- - ----- ----- - --------------- ----- ---------- -------- ---------- --- ---------- ------ --------- --- - - ------
总结
node-faultline-proto 是一款非常实用的异常跟踪工具,能够帮助开发者及时发现和解决问题。通过本文的介绍,相信读者已经掌握了如何安装和使用 node-faultline-proto,希望能够对读者的开发工作提供帮助和指导。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005601281e8991b448de060